I spent the Martin Luther King, Jr. holiday taking a memorable road trip with my family. At about 6 a.m., my wife, Jennifer, our two children and I piled in our car and headed from Chicago for Springfield. The deadline for filing nominating petitions for the 5th Congressional District special election was Monday at 5 p.m., and the petitions had to be filed at the main office of the State Board of Elections in Springfield. After two necessary stops (which occur often with children), we made it and the petitions were filed at 10:19.

Jennifer and I decided that this was an important event not just in my life but in our family’s. My family is with me, and I need that. It was important that we took that first part of the journey together.

Plus, the kids got to see Springfield, the beautiful capitol of our state. By that time, though, the kids were more interested in McDonalds. (Yes, we stopped.)
